Why Bristol’s Summer Weather Makes Chimney Sweeps Essential Right Now
Bristol’s summer mix of high humidity and sudden thunderstorms can trap moisture in your chimney, accelerating creosote buildup and rust in metal liners. Even a small crack in your flue can let water seep in, leading to costly masonry repairs or dangerous carbon monoxide leaks. What Bristol Homeowners Can Do Now to Save on Summer Chimney Work
Skip the DIY guesswork this summer. Start by checking your chimney cap for debris—Bristol’s summer storms love to clog them. Next, inspect the mortar joints on your chimney stack for cracks; if you spot gaps wider than a dime, it’s time for a repair.
